Description:
Scale with brass plates, five brass weights, monetary exchange guide, and case. On the top of the case are red designs. The interior of the case is lined with white silk and green burlap. Each weight have different amounts of symbols on the top.;Used by Willliam Rea's great great grandfather, who was a "money lender in Scotland."
